Job Description:

Network Administration & Operations

  • Configure deploy and maintain Cisco-based network infrastructure including routers switches firewalls and wireless systems.
  • Monitor network performance availability and security using enterprise monitoring tools.
  • Troubleshoot network issues and outages ensuring timely resolution with minimal downtime.
  • Perform regular system upgrades patching and firmware updates for Cisco devices.
  • Implement and manage VLANs routing protocols (OSPF EIGRP BGP) and network segmentation.

Security & Compliance

  • Maintain network security through proper configuration of firewalls VPNs and access controls.
  • Conduct vulnerability assessments and implement remediation measures.
  • Ensure compliance with organizational and regulatory security standards.

Documentation & Process Development

  • Develop and maintain detailed network documentation including topology diagrams configurations SOPs and operational runbooks.
  • Establish best practices for network management and operational procedures.
  • Ensure documentation is regularly updated and accessible to the IT team.

Knowledge Transfer & Collaboration

  • Provide structured knowledge transfer to ORF IT staff through training sessions workshops and hands-on demonstrations.
  • Mentor internal staff to build in-house networking capability and reduce external dependencies.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ional IT teams to support infrastructure projects and integrations.

Continuous Improvement

  • Evaluate network performance and recommend improvements or upgrades.
  • Stay current with Cisco technologies network trends and industry best practices.
  • Support capacity planning and scalability initiatives.
